London: Hodder and Stoughton, Undated . Hardcover. Good.. 8vo.. Very early edtion, possibly 1926. Brown cloth boards with gilt lines and tipped in painting to front, gilt lettering to spine. Edges are bumped. Markings to front and especially to rear boards. Heavy grey card endpapers and two further pages at front and rear, with tipped in paintings with tissue guard to frontispiece and title page by F Cayley-Robinson. Five further tipped in paintings with guards. Old photographs of Assisi have been pasted in to front free endpaper, and inner rear page. Pages are age tanned with occasional foxing especially to prelims and printed on cream laid paper. Binding is tight. 8vo.

Chesterton's biography of Saint Francis of Assisi is a classic portrait of the saint. Chesterton tries to bring us as close to Francis' interior life as an external observer can manage to be.
